        Don't be surprised if nothing happens tomorrow (or ever) as we may need to wait on some kids who "fall to us".  Many kids wait until the late signing period in hopes that they can "play" their way into their dream spot.  Sometimes their reality is such that they end up at a different program that might be a better fit for them in the long run.  Until we are more established we will have a hard time being kids first choice, IMHO.


        Go State!  


        P.S. Coaches are not allowed to comment on recruits until after they have the letter of intent.  Even if the recruit tells the media he is committed (gives a verbal committment).  Most of the time you see these stories being dug up by the media talking to the player, his high school coach, AAU coach, or parents.
